About this earthquake

On May 29, 2025 at 21:50 UTC, a magnitude M2.9 earthquake occurred near MINAHASA, SULAWESI, INDONESIA (Indonesia). The earthquake originated at an intermediate depth of about 159 km. Events of this size typically go unnoticed.

The data is provided by EMSC and cross-checked across seismological networks. Indonesia: 44 earthquakes were recorded in the past 24 hours, the strongest reaching M4.8.

Why depth matters

Intermediate-depth quakes are felt across a wider area but usually cause less surface damage.
